Spurs Ladies draw a blank.

Juandeful recently posted a match report on the senior sides game against Middlesbrough and I’ve commented a bit on the reserve and academy sides through my ‘7 young Spurs players to watch’ project. Therefore, I thought it only fair that I posted a brief report on the Spurs Ladies game against Whitehawk.

The game took place on Sunday and was part of the new look womens football league. Away team Whitehawk started brightly and were unlucky not to go a goal up. Spurs played better in the second half but Whitehawk always looked more dangerous. Never the less, Spurs defended deep and were unlucky not to score through a counter attack when winger Clinton shot wide.

Spurs and Whitehawk both take home a point from the encounter. In other results, Luton smashed Northampton 7-0 and Lewes beat Camebridge away from home 4-2.

The game gifted a debut to Spurs keeper Ricole Vyse. Defender Kelly Herret ( pictured ) skipperd the side as usual.
